计算机组成及原理
计算机组成原理总结
计算器的组成部分
-
运算器
实现记忆功能的部件用来存放计算程序及参与运算的各种数据
-
存储器
负责数据的算术运算和逻辑运算即数据的加工处理
-
控制器
负责对程序规定的控制信息进行分析,控制并协调输入,输出操作或内存访问
-
输入设备
实现计算程序和原始数据的输入
-
输出设备
实现计算结果输出
图一:
总线的定义、特点及分类
定义:
连接计算机各部件之间或各计算机直接的一束公共信息线,它是计算机中传送信息代码的公共途径
特点:
- 同一组总线在同一时刻只能接受一个发送源,否则会发生冲突
- 信息的发送则可同时发送给一个或多个目的地
分类:
- 传送分类
- 串行总线 二进制各位在一条线上是一位一位传送的
- 并行总线 一次能同时传送多个二进制位数的总线
- 信息分类
- 数据总线 在中央处理器与内存或I/0设备之间传送数据
- 地址总线 用来传送单元或I/O设备接口信息
- 控制总线 负责在中央处理器或内存或外设之间传送信息
- 对象位置分类
- 片内总线 指计算机各芯片内部传送信息的通道<I^2C总线,SPL总线,SCI总线>
- 外部总线 微机和外部设备之间总线用了插件板一级互连<ISA总线,EISA总线,PCI总线>
- 系统总线 微机中各插件与系统板<USB总线,IEEE-488总线,RS-485总线,RS-232-C总线>
计算机的工作过程:
- 用户打开程序
- 系统把程序代码段和数据段送入计算机的内存
- 控制器从存储器中取指令
- 控制器分析,执行指令,为取下一条指令做准备
- 取下一条指令,分析执行,如此重复操作,直至执行完程序中全部指令,便可获得全部指令